Introducing KIParla Forest: seeds for a UD annotation of interactional syntax
Ludovica Pannitto | Eleonora Zucchini | Silvia Ballarè | Cristina Bosco | Caterina Mauri | Manuela Sanguinetti
Proceedings of the Eighth International Conference on Dependency Linguistics (Depling, SyntaxFest 2025)

The present project endeavors to enrich the linguistic resources available for Italian by introducing KIParla Forest, a treebank for the KIParla corpus - an existing and well-known resource for spoken Italian. This article contextualizes the project, describes the treebank creation process and design choices, and highlights future plans for next improvements.

Did Somebody Say ‘Gest-IT’? A Pilot Exploration of Multimodal Data Management
Ludovica Pannitto | Lorenzo Albanesi | Laura Marion | Federica Martines | Carmelo Caruso | Claudia Bianchini | Francesca Masini | Caterina Mauri
Proceedings of the 10th Italian Conference on Computational Linguistics (CLiC-it 2024)

The paper presents a pilot exploration of the construction, management and analysis of a multimodal corpus. Through athree-layer annotation that provides orthographic, prosodic, and gestural transcriptions, the gest-IT resource allows oneto investigate the variation of gesture-making patterns in conversations between sighted people and people with visualimpairment. After discussing the transcription methods and technical procedures employed in our study, we will propose aunified CoNLL-U corpus and indicate our future steps.
